WWE is expected to announce one or two more names this week for the WWE Hall of Fame 2016 class. Snoop Dogg has been rumored by several sources as one of the persons to possibly be inducted. Here is a list of the confirmed names:

 

* Sting (will be inducted by Ric Flair)
* Stan Hansen (will be inducted by Vader)
* Jacqueline (will be inducted by The Dudley Boyz)
* The Fabulous Freebirds (will be inducted by The New Day)
* The Big Boss Man (will be inducted by Slick)
* The Godfather (will be inducted by JBL and Ron Simmons)

 

The 2016 WWE Hall of Fame Induction Ceremony takes place on Saturday, April 2, the night before WrestleMania 32, at the American Airlines Center in Dallas at 6:30 p.m. local time.

WWE announced this morning that television journalist Joan Lunden would be the 2016 recipient of the Warrior Award at the 2016 WWE Hall of Fame ceremony this Saturday in Dallas, Texas.

 

The initial announcement was made on The Today Show this morning by John Cena.

 

A WWE announcement noted, "The Warrior Award is given to someone who has exhibited unwavering strength and perseverance, and who lives life with the courage and compassion that embodies the indomitable spirit of WWE Hall of Famer The Ultimate Warrior. The award will be presented to Lunden by The Ultimate Warriors widow, Dana Warrior. In June 2014, Lunden was diagnosed with triple-negative breast cancer, which required chemotherapy, surgery and radiation. Lunden made the decision to take her battle public and has since shared her journey through cancer treatment, becoming a prominent voice in the breast cancer community."

 

It is truly humbling to be honored by WWE and receive this years Warrior Award at the 2016 WWE Hall of Fame Induction Ceremony, Lunden said on WWE.com. After being diagnosed with cancer, my first thought was to survive, but soon after, I changed my focus from my cancer to the fight against cancer and my life took on a whole new purpose. WWE has welcomed me into their family, offering me warmth and support, as have so many of the WWE fans from around the world. It is a privilege to receive this honor.

 

The WWE Hall of Fame will air live on the WWE Network this Saturday. PWInsider.com will have complete coverage.

WWE had decided to add a Legacy Award to this years Hall of Fame that will honor stars from the past. A photo of a t-shirt surfaced online that was taken at a WWE store with the following names shown:

 

Ed Strangler Lewis, Frank Gotch, George Hackenschmidt, Lou Thesz, Mildred Burke, Pat OConnor and Sailor Art Thomas.
